Gibbons' spokesman Dan Burns on Tuesday said doctors have not said when the 65-year-old governor will be released, or where he will go after that.
Burns says Gibbons is alert and has started some limited therapy at the hospital, but remains in considerable pain. He says senior staff has been briefing him daily on state issues.
Gibbons was bucked off the horse Sept. 21 at a private ranch about 45 miles north of Reno.
Gibbons' pelvis was broken in two places, and doctors used four large screws to repair the damage.
